pub struct GetTransacEmailContent {
pub email: String,
pub subject: String,
pub template_id: Option<i64>,
pub date: String,
pub events: Vec<GetTransacEmailContentEventsInner>,
pub body: String,
pub attachment_count: i64,
}Fields§
§email: StringEmail address to which transactional email has been sent
subject: StringSubject of the sent email
template_id: Option<i64>Id of the template
date: StringDate on which transactional email was sent
events: Vec<GetTransacEmailContentEventsInner>Series of events which occurred on the transactional email
body: StringActual content of the transactional email that has been sent
attachment_count: i64Count of the attachments that were sent in the email
Implementations§
Source§impl GetTransacEmailContent
impl GetTransacEmailContent
pub fn new( email: String, subject: String, date: String, events: Vec<GetTransacEmailContentEventsInner>, body: String, attachment_count: i64, ) -> GetTransacEmailContent
Trait Implementations§
Source§impl Clone for GetTransacEmailContent
impl Clone for GetTransacEmailContent
Source§fn clone(&self) -> GetTransacEmailContent
fn clone(&self) -> GetTransacEmailContent
Returns a duplicate of the value. Read more
1.0.0 · Source§fn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from
source. Read moreSource§impl Debug for GetTransacEmailContent
impl Debug for GetTransacEmailContent
Source§impl Default for GetTransacEmailContent
impl Default for GetTransacEmailContent
Source§fn default() -> GetTransacEmailContent
fn default() -> GetTransacEmailContent
Returns the “default value” for a type. Read more
Source§impl<'de> Deserialize<'de> for GetTransacEmailContent
impl<'de> Deserialize<'de> for GetTransacEmailContent
Source§f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error>where
__D: Deserializer<'de>,
f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error>where
__D: Deserializer<'de>,
Deserialize this value from the given Serde deserializer. Read more
Source§impl PartialEq for GetTransacEmailContent
impl PartialEq for GetTransacEmailContent
Source§impl Serialize for GetTransacEmailContent
impl Serialize for GetTransacEmailContent
impl StructuralPartialEq for GetTransacEmailContent
Auto Trait Implementations§
impl Freeze for GetTransacEmailContent
impl RefUnwindSafe for GetTransacEmailContent
impl Send for GetTransacEmailContent
impl Sync for GetTransacEmailContent
impl Unpin for GetTransacEmailContent
impl UnwindSafe for GetTransacEmailContent
Blanket Implementations§
Source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
Source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more